We discover ed that teacher s speech is often contradictory what indicates they don't really have a science vision established, and at the same time, they corrobate the conceptions presents in the text books, with are predominantly empiricism- inductive based.Item O Planetário: Espaço Educativo Não Formal Qualificando Professores da Segunda Fase do Ensino Fundamental para o Ensino Formal(Universidade Federal de Goiás, 2009-04-20) MARTINS, Cláudio Souza; BARRIO, Juan Bernardino Marques; http://lattes.cnpq.br/6859482550702496Despite the changes introduced in the Brazilian Educational System since the LDB from 1996, and of the introduction in the PCN s Natural Science of the transversal theme Earth and the Universe, it is still practically null the knowledge of the teachers about the Astronomy concepts presents in the school curriculum, the formal Education scope. This work emphasizes the need and importance of the study of Astronomy, analyses how the Museums and Science Centers, in particular Planetariums, as non-formal education spaces, can suppress partially this need, having in account that the education is not restricted to the classrooms, but happens on a diversity of other spaces where the human life develops and proposes a kind of minimize the teaching formation deficiencies to treat this theme. The Planetariums, devices destined to reproduce the starry sky, with the Sun, the Moon and the planets, as well as other astros, with their movements as we see then from Earth s surface, exist since Archimedes. It s conception evolved from small celestial globes and armillary spheres that can be placed on a table to huge Planetariums with thirty to forty meters of diameter domes, capable of shelter in it s interior three hundred people, and capable of simulating space travels through the Solar System or beyond the limits of our Galaxy to the frontiers of the known Universe. A special attention is given to the Planetarium of the UFG, for this being the space where the scientific education in it s formal, informal and non-formal aspects have been developed for more than thirty years by the staff that composes the faculty of this organ of the UFG. A brief historical of this Planetarium is presented, describing the work developed by the teaching staff. A research made with fundamental school teachers who brought their students to the Planetarium on the first semester of 2008 revealed the total acceptance of the service offered by the Planetarium with a derisory number of critics, what seems to be due to the immense lack of information about astronomy and to the only active presence of the Planetarium of the UFG on the Center West region of Brazil. With the intention of giving a step ahead in the qualification in Astronomy, is made a proposal of a course for the second stage Fundamental School teachers which could open new horizons for many Science teachers on the understanding of the scientific approach of the mysteries of the Cosmos.Item O uso das tecnologias de informação e comunicação pelos professores de Matemática da Universidade Pedagógica de Moçambique-Delegação de Nampula(Universidade Federal de Goiás, 2010-11-25) MOMADE, Saíde Issufo; BARRIO, Juan Bernardino Marques; http://lattes.cnpq.br/6859482550702496This dissertation aims to present a research undertook within the Master of Education in Science and Mathematics at the Federal University of Goiás. The research was based on the fact that currently social and cultural changes are witnessed as a result of the possibilities arising from Information and Communication Technology (ICT), particularly within the education system. Given the presence of this language among the students, if the teachers do not incorporate it into their practices they may be denying the dialogue with those who are the reasons for the existence of all educational systems. Therefore, authors such as Moran (1993), Moran, Masetto and Behrens (2000), Kenski (2003, 1996) and Toschi (2005), amongst others, reflect about changes experienced from both students and educators during the teaching and learning processes as a result of impacts of those means. Because the TICS establish strong relationship with the Mathematics, Mathematics teachers should build coherent practices involving the use of ICTs. Inspired by a qualitative approach, the survey was built on case study methodology, using a questionnaire and interview. The study subjects were Mathematics teachers, trainers of Mathematics teachers from Universidade Pedagogica-Mozambique, delegation of Nampula, and the aim was to assess how those actors use the ICTs during their classes. The survey found a lack of clarity of trainers in their conception of ICT, lack of use of software and / or programs that could assist in their professional activities, as well as the inability to exploit the potential that ICTs offer to them. However, participants of the survey believe that the use of technology in training courses can bring about changes in their training and teaching practices of future teachers. Moreover, they show interest in learning how to use ICT.Item Feyerabend e a revolução copernicana: irracionalidades na atividade científica?(Universidade Federal de Goiás, 2011-09-16) OLIVEIRA, Stênio Gonçalves de; BARRIO, Juan Bernardino Marques; http://lattes.cnpq.br/6859482550702496Item A implementação da reorientação curricular em Iporá- Goiás, na perspectiva dos professores de Ciência do 6° ao 9° ano(Universidade Federal de Goiás, 2011-03-12) PONTES, Ueslene Maria Ferreira; BARRIO, Juan Bernardino Marques; http://lattes.cnpq.br/6859482550702496This study aims to examine process of implementation of the Reorientation Course in the State of Goiás from the perspective of science teachers in the city of Iporá GO.
